Over two and a half millennia ago, Chinese military strategist Sun Tzu taught that size alone does not guarantee victory--strategy, positioning, planning, and leadership all play equally significant roles in overpowering the opposition. Today, this classic treatise is perfect for adapting to the world of small business, with entrepreneurs entrenched in fierce competition for customers, market share, and talent.Featuring inspiring examples of entrepreneurial success, The Art of War for Small Business centers its 12 timeless lessons on how to:• Choose the right ground for your battles • Leverage strengths while overcoming limitations • Strike competitors’ weakest points and seize every opportunity • Focus priorities and resources on conquering key challenges • Go where the enemy is not • Build and leverage strategic alliances• And moreCountless military, political, and business leaders across the world and throughout time have learned how to utilize these brilliant strategies to outsmart, outmaneuver, and outstrategize their larger adversaries’ seemingly overwhelming forces. Now it’s time for the small business owner to learn how they, too, can capture crucial sectors, serve unmet needs, and emerge victorious.
